A heartwarming portrait of an unforgettable woman by the critically-acclaimed author of Abe's Honest Words and Martin's Big Words. This biography is an excellent and accessible introduction for young audiences to learn about one of the world's most influential luminaries. With her signature style of prose laced with stirring quotes, Doreen Rappaport brings to life Helen Keller's poignant narrative. Helen's Big World is an unforgettable portrait of a woman whose vision for innovation and progress changed America-and the world-forever
